Abstract
A harmonic component extraction unit obtains a command value of compensating current from a harmonic component of the load current. A difference current generation unit obtains a deviation between the compensating current and a value obtained by leading a phase of the command value by a predetermined phase difference. A current controller generates a control signal based on output of the difference current generation unit. A driving signal generation circuit generates, based on the control signal, a driving signal driving a parallel active filter.

6. An active filter control device that controls a parallel active filter connected to an AC power supply through an interconnection reactor and outputting compensating current, said AC power supply supplying load current to a load, said active filter control device comprising:
-
a harmonic component extraction unit obtaining a command value of said compensating current from a harmonic component of said load current; a difference current generation unit obtaining a deviation between said compensating current and a value obtained by leading a phase of said command value by a predetermined phase difference; a current controller generating a control signal based on output of said difference current generation unit; and a driving signal generation circuit generating, based on said control signal, a driving signal driving said parallel active filter. - View Dependent Claims (7, 8, 9, 10, 11, 12)
